The process is defined by X ( t +1) equal to X ( t) + 1 with probability 0.5, and to X ( t) - 1 with probability 0.5. In probability theory and related fields, a stochastic (/ s t o k s t k /) or random process is a mathematical object usually defined as a family of random variables.Stochastic processes are widely used as mathematical models of systems and phenomena that appear to vary in a random manner.
